The Song of Achilles
by Madeline Miller
“And as we swam or played, or talked, a feeling would come. It was almost like fear, in the way it filled me rising in my chest, it was almost like tears, in how swiftly it came. But it was neither of those, buoyant where they were heavy, bright where they were dull.“ A love so pure so strong that when you sigh it hurts; when you see your lover it fills you with warmth and if you are seperated it almost feels like a string stretching to long like it could snap. Thats how I felt reading The Song of Achilles.
In this Greek retelling told form the perspective of the exiled prince Patroclus (Pa-tro-clus) we are witness of arisen friendship between him and Achilles (Aristos Achaion, the best of the Greeks). While they mature their friendship blossoms in a deeper bond feeling nothing but love for each other. When Hellen is kidnapped by the Trojans Achilles and Patroclus are summoned to go to war to fulfill their oath. Can the sinister prophecy be evaded?
I absolutely adored this book as it made me feel warm inside and in the next moment made my heart ache. This tender novel flowed because of its beautiful smooth prose. I really fell in love together with these characters as the ominous tragedy half way through the book glared through. The end filled my chest, with fear and I felt broken. An absolute masterpiece which I would highly recommend. Let the fear consume you and dip into it but be aware as it can trigger.
